Biography

Dr. Likhan Chandra Doley, Ph.D. (Anthropology) and M.A. (Anthropology), is a Research Associate in the Cultural Anthropology Division at the Anthropological Survey of India, Shillong. With over 12 years of teaching experience in government colleges, he has conducted extensive ethnographic research among diverse Indian ethnic communities. His work spans Disaster Anthropology, Religion, Women Studies, Urban Anthropology, and Cultural Anthropology. Dr. Doley has participated in numerous national and international seminars, including events in South Korea. He has published 15 peer-reviewed journal articles, contributed to three edited book chapters, and authored an ISBN-listed book. Recognized for his contributions to arts and literature, he was felicitated on Republic Day 2025 by the Mising Autonomous Council, Assam, for his excellence in the field.
